When you are adding public domain video files download, videos and other content that you did not create to your presentation, it is important to make sure that you are not violating anyone's copyright. One way to do so is to find public domain images for your presentations. Works in the public domain may be used freely without the permission of the former copyright owner.


Note: Even if a work that you use is in the public domain, it is advisable to provide attribution for the work or, at a minimum, public domain video files download, keep a record of the attribution of the work, so that you or other interested parties can find it later if necessary.


Note: Even if content is covered by a Creative Commons license, you must always make sure that your use does not violate that license and that you properly attribute the content.

Public Domain The following resources allow users to find public domain images for use in their projects. Bing Once you run a search using Bing Images, you public domain video files download limit your results to Public Domain public domain video files download by clicking on "License" in the menu below the search box and selecting Public Domain.


British Library on Flickr This is a collection of public domain resources from the British Library's collection. The albums included on this page are a great resource for inspiration and reuse.


Though currently only a limited number of items bear this mark, this content is sure to grow over time. In almost all cases, public domain video files download, the images have already entered the Public Domain for one reason or another. Users can limit their image searches to a specific institution by navigating to an institution's photostream and then selecting that option from the dropdown options that appear as the user types a search into the search box.


Getty Open Content Program The Getty recently started an Open Content Program to "share images of works of art in an unrestricted manner, freely, so that all those who create or appreciate art…will have greater access to high-quality digital images for their studies and projects. Metropolitan Museum In earlypublic domain video files download, the Met Museum implemented an open access policy, assigning a Creative Commons Zero CC0 to any images of artworks the Museum believes to be in the public domain, or those to which the Museum waives any copyright it might have, for any purpose, including commercial and noncommercial use, free of charge and without requiring permission from the Museum.


See the link for more info about searching for and identifying these images. NASA NASA's website offers access to many of their images, audio files, videos and other media, which are generally not copyrighted and freely available for use.


National Gallery of Art U. On this website you can search, browse, share, and download images. A standards-based reproduction guide and a help section provide advice for both novices and experts. More than 45, open access digital images up to pixels each are available free of charge for download and use.


NGA Images is designed to facilitate learning, enrichment, enjoyment, and exploration. National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ration As government images, almost all of the images in this collection are in the public public domain video files download, though the website states that you must credit NOAA if you use one of their images.


They especially encourage educational use. Public Domain Image Resources Wikipedia maintains a page of online resources for finding public domain images and other content online. While not all of the sites include exclusively public domain images, this list is a good place to start looking for content, public domain video files download, particularly if you are looking for more specialized items.


The Public Domain Review This resource curates a collection of images, books, films and audio files that are available in the public domain. The collection can be browsed by medium, time period, tag and source. Once you are in a collection, you can also sort by the type of public domain rights that apply to the items for example, whether it is in the public domain everywhere in the world.


Rijksmuseum Images on the Rijksmuseum website are fully searchable and downloadable. Each item that has entered the public domain includes this information in the section of the item description entitled acquisition and rights.


Overimages are available. Available in both English and Japanese. Department of Agriculture Image Gallery The United States Department of Agriculture maintains a database of images pertaining to their work and areas of purview.


Because the images were mostly taken for the government, virtually all are in the public domain. Any images that are not in the public domain are marked as such. Bing As with Google, not all images available via Bing's image search are available under a Creative Commons license.


However, once you run a search using Bing Images, you can limit your results to appropriately licensed images by clicking on "License" in the menu below the search box. Though users are not able to limit by specific types of Creative Commons licenses, there are definitions of their categories to help you match the license to your needs. You can also limit by Public Domain images. Compfight Compfight is another tool that shows both commercial and Creative Commons images, but it sets off the public domain video files download Commons images in a separate section to make the distinction clear.


Once you have run a search, you also have various facets in the left menu that can help you narrow your results by license type along with other features of the image. Creative Commons The Creative Commons website includes an option to search for Creative Commons content across numerous sources, including Flickr, Google and Wikimedia Commons among many others.


Europeana Europeana is an online collection of content from European libraries, archives, museums and other institutions. Once you run a search in their search bar, you can limit your results to items that are freely usable or available under a Creative Public domain video files download license using the facets under Copyright in the left menu. Flickr This section of Flickr offers images that are available under a Creative Commons license and also explains the different types of Creative Commons licenses.


You can also search for Creative Commons-licensed images on Flickr by going to the advanced search link in the upper right hand corner of the page and checking the appropriate boxes in the Creative Commons section at the bottom of the advanced search page.


One advantage of this site is that it offers a mobile interface. Google Images While not all images on Google Images are Creative Commons licensed, it is possible to limit your search results to only images available under a Creative Commons license. To do so, run your search in the standard Google Image search bar and then on the results page, click on search tools just below the search box. A further drop down menu will then appear with usage rights as one of the options.


From there, users can limit results to the proper rights, public domain video files download. Unfortunately, they do not use the exact language of Creative Commons licenses, but you can nevertheless use the service to find usable images. Users can enter up to five colors simultaneously and will return dozens of images that include all of the selected colors.


Images are pulled from Flickr. When you download any image, you can also download the necessary HTML to appropriately attribute the image to its creator. Photos for Class Designed for teachers, this tool allows users to search through Creative Commons images that are appropriate for the classroom.


As an added bonus, citation information is automatically included when the images are downloaded. Wikimedia Commons This site offers fully searchable access to media, including images, sounds and videos, that has been uploaded by users, mostly for use on Wikipedia.


Most of the content is available under some sort of Creative Commons license and licensing information is clearly provided at the bottom of each piece of media's individual page.

Musopen Run by a non-profit with an aim of making music freely and openly available, Musopen provides access to public domain music and allows users to upload music that is in the public domain.


The site also offers access to public domain sheet music. Digital History This resource from the University of Texas, public domain video files download, the University of Houston and the University of Hawaii provides access to historical music that their research has indicated is in the public domain. According to their content use pagethis content is "generally not copyrighted" and may be reused.


Creative Commons Audio Content If you aren't able to find a public domain audio clip that suits your purposes, there are also many resources available to find music and other sounds public domain video files download have been licensed under a Creative Commons license.


Freesound This website makes it easy for users to upload sounds they have recorded or created and license them under a Creative Commons license. Users can choose to release their works into the public domain or select one of two Creative Commons licenses, public domain video files download, so it is important to review the specific licensing and attribution information for each sound you plan to use.


Jamendo This service allows users to limit their searches to only music that is licensed under specific Creative Commons licenses using their Advanced Search features. Opsound Public domain video files download audio files on this site are in the public domain or licensed under a Creative Commons Attribution-Sharealike license. You can find specific information about the license attached to each piece under the link to the file.


While the site indicates that the music is "free," it is important to note that this is not synonymous with "in the Public Domain," so you will need to review the license information for the music to ensure you attribute it properly.
